MANHATTAN — First James Franco teaching film, now Questlove teaching music.

The drummer of the soul act The Roots, which is the house band on "Late Night with Jimmy Fallon," will teach a spring semester course at NYU's Tisch School of the Arts, he confirmed Tuesday on Twitter.

"That's Professor ?uesto," the musician, born Ahmir Thompson, wrote.

Twitter users said they wished they could take the course, which is set to be titled "Classic Albums."

According to Billboard, Questlove will co-teach with producer Harry Weinger and the course will cover albums including Michael Jackson's "Off the Wall," the Beastie Boys' "Paul's Boutique," and "Stand! There's a Riot Goin' On" by Sly and the Family Stone.
